Overview: This paper discusses about the Corian products including a polymer known as polymethylmethacrylate, or PMMA for short and various aspect of these products. PMMA is also found in many products, such as plastic windows and eyeglass frames. PMMA is inert and nonporous, providing benefits including ease of cleaning. The pigments used to color Corian products are all approved for food contact by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ration.
